    St. Davids South Austin Medical Center provides comprehensive care to South Austin and its surrounding communities. Built in 1982, the facility is nationally recognized for its cardiac program, and provides a fully renovated maternity unit with Level I and Level II nurseries as well as a thriving 24/7 emergency department.

    About the City

    Austin, Texas, is a superb place with everything you need to live in paradise! The state capital of Texas is respectfully named after Stephen F. Austin, the founder of Texas. The Texas State Capital offers everyone daily free tours for an unique experience on Texas history. This city is famously known for its eccentric art and music scene which is represented all over the city like Baylor Street and at the many museums. One top Downtown Austin hot spot is the 6th Street district where you can savor some of the nations best microbreweries and restaurants. Go for a hike in the gateway to the hill country along scenic streams, waterfalls, and the popular swimming hole at Barton Springs Pool. In addition, Lake Travis is one popular lively attraction that offers boating, swimming, kayaking, and even its very own zip-line adventure park!

    TeamHealth was founded in 1979 with a vision of developing the best teams of healthcare professionals. With the relentless pursuit to advance patient care through strong leadership, innovation and teamwork, we're proud to say that 33 years later we have made great strides towards our goals.

    The impressive growth of TeamHealth should come as no surprise to hospitals and clinicians aware of our reputation for efficiency and commitment to excellence and collaboration.

    Originally founded to provide emergency department administrative and staffing services, TeamHealth is one of the nation's largest providers of hospital-based clinical outsourcing in multiple departments, including Anesthesia, Hospital Medicine, in addition to Emergency Medicine. Although we are a national organization, our operating philosophy is essentially the same as when we started. TeamHealth is committed to a patient-centric model of healthcare delivery with hospitals, physician groups and TeamHealth working collaboratively to deliver compassionate, effective, efficient and safe patient care.
